Alchester Running Club, based in Bicester, Oxfordshire, was formed in 1999 with the intention of developing road, cross country and trail running in the area, and with the aim of developing the social as well as the competitive aspects of the sport. The name 'Alchester' comes from the old Roman town and fort which was situated just south-west of modern day Bicester, near the village of Wendlebury. We cater for all ages and abilities and meet for our club nights every Tuesday at 6:50pm at Bicester Sports Association, Akeman Street, Chesterton. OX26 1TH and every Thursday at 6:50pm from the Bicester and Ploughley Sports Centre. Click here for more information 'About Us'
